### Stabilize Payrail integration tests

The settlement suite was flaking because our test harness polled the sandbox ledger faster than it could commit, so assertions raced the writes. This PR adds bounded polling with backoff and raises the fixture timeout. No production code changes. The new harness values are listed here.

limits module of bahap-yaweg:
BUDGETS = {
    "praion": 741,
    "istax": 629,
    "holdor": 926,
    "ulaion": 219,
    "gorwyn": 412,
}

Welcome, new folks — context here. The Verdalia greenhouse controller flagged humidity sensor drift of 4% over two weeks, which triggered an automatic recalibration. Unfortunately, three failed recalibration writes tripped the config vault's tamper lock, so the controller is now running on cached values. This is safe short-term, but we need vault access restored before the next irrigation cycle. Follow the drift playbook in the Ops wiki, then unlock the vault with the passphrase below.

vault phrase of yaguf-hahaf = druath-holix

## Recovery: Huewarden Audit Account

If your Huewarden color-contrast audit account locks after three failed logins, do not file a ticket — contractors use the self-recovery flow. Open the audit dashboard, choose the locked-account option, and confirm your assigned project code with your coordinator first. The flow asks one question only. When the recovery screen appears, supply the passphrase printed below.

vault phrase of kajef-tafog = wenox-briix

// Under burst load the Signalwick queue grew unbounded and workers OOMed;
// this client enforces a token-bucket limit (500 msgs/s per tenant) and
// sheds low-priority digests first. Security note: shed messages are
// logged with payloads redacted — only tenant slug and template id are
// retained. The circuit breaker trips at 3 consecutive 503s from the
// internal fan-out API and holds for 30s. The client below authenticates
// to that API with the key on the following line.

gateway credential: zpat7_wu4aBVX